What can happen

Safety consequence

If the door separates from the APU while the vehicle is being driven, it may create a road hazard for other drivers.

What fixes it

Official remedy

DTNA will notify owners, and Thermo King dealers will inspect the APUs and replace any of the affected panel doors free of charge. The recall began February 25, 2013. Owners may contact DTNA at 1-800-547-0712.
